About the Item
A beautifully bound, first edition of Charles Kingsley's celebrated piece of children's literature, bound by Bayntun-Riviere in half crushed morocco.
Bound by Bayntun-Riviere in an elegant half crushed morocco.
The first edition, second state.
Without the very scarce L'envoi leaf. During publication, Kingsley had second thoughts regarding the inclusion of the poem, and had the leaf removed, but not before approximately two hundred copies of the book had been printed.
With two full-page plates by Scottish artist, J. Noel Paton. Collated, complete.
Written by the Rev. Charles Kingsley, a Church of England priest, author and historian, known for his campaigns towards social reform.
'The Water-Babies' is a canonical children's work, written in part as satire, in support of Charles Darwin's 'The Origin of Species'. The book quickly became an extremely popular and influential work of British children's literature, following the story of Tom, a young chimney sweep, who becomes a 'water-baby' and begins a moral education.
With a bookseller label of Henry Sotheran.

This is an antique book, Bones & I by George Whyte-Melville. An English language, bound novel, dating to the late Victorian period, circa 1880.
First published in 1868, Bones & I is a humorous novel written about a man - Jack Raggles - who gains possession of a human skeleton. Written by George Whyte-Melville (1821 - 1878), the book is a comedic and macabre blend of satire and class division.
